Server-Side WebRTC Noise Reduction with Pion, FFmpeg, and RNN Models

This is a sanitized engineering note about server-side audio noise reduction for WebRTC calls. Source article: https://www.lodan.me/posts/server-side-webrtc-noise-reduction-pion-ffmpeg-rnn/ What the prototype tests The goal is not to replace WebRTC's built-in audio processing. The narrower test is: receive a WebRTC Opus track with Pion read RTP packets in OnTrack decode Opus payloads to PCM pipe raw PCM into FFmpeg apply the arnndn RNN noise reduction filter validate the output as a file before considering real-time forwarding Why this boundary matters RTP, Opus, PCM, and FFmpeg raw audio input are different boundaries. If the PCM format is wrong, FFmpeg may still produce a file, but the result should not be trusted. For example, if the Go side writes int16 PCM, the FFmpeg input format should be reviewed as s16le , not casually treated as s32le . Production concerns The prototype is useful because it isolates the audio path, but production use needs more work: buffering and latency CPU and memory isolation FFmpeg process lifecycle model choice packet loss and jitter RTP timestamps audio/video sync whether the processed audio is returned to WebRTC or only recorded The full article has diagrams and the longer explanation: https://www.lodan.me/posts/server-side-webrtc-noise-reduction-pion-ffmpeg-rnn/

This sound card could give gamers a competitive edge

Fosi Audio announced a new sound card today with a unique feature designed to give FPS players an advantage.
